Job Description

 

JOB DESCRIPTION

JOB TITLE: JOB LOCATION: EMPLOYMENT STATUS:
Cashier/Admin Assistant Freetown Office Full Time

 

Departmental Unit: Reports to: Supervises:
Finance Finance Manager

 

Coordinates/Liaisons with:  All Employees, and Departments

 

  • Primary Responsibilities – Handling and making payments required for the running the operations of AWC.

  The position is a Performance Based Contract with a six month probation period. Position is subject to quarterly Performance Assessment and contractual re-engagement will be subject to satisfactory performance at the end of the calendar year. The time will be split 70% cashier 30% as an Admin Assistant.

 

Main Responsibilities and Duties:

  • Count money in cash tin at the beginning of the day and at the end of the day to ensure that amounts are correct.
  • Compute and record totals of daily transactions.
  • Daily posting of financial transactions into QuickBooks                                                                                                                                
  • Prepare cash vouchers for cash issuing and cheque payments.
  • Ensure that all payments have a request voucher and that the request voucher is adequately approved.
  • Prepare cheque for payments.
  • Computation and payment of all statutory payments before deadline 
  • Pay company bills to suppliers by cash or cheque. 
  • Ensure that receipts are obtained for all payments issued.
  • Other duties as requested by supervisor

Admin

  • Enter patient data into My SQL database on a monthly basis.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Diploma in Accounting and Finance or any related course.
  • A minimum of 3 years post qualification experience in a financial and/or accounting capacity.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ft office products, (Word, Excel and Outlook)
  • Knowledgeable in using QuickBooks Accounting Software package

 

Desired Attributes:  

  •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and meet deadlines.
  • Strong organizational skills.
